How to see it
HIP 54082 has a visual magnitude of about 6.13: it usually needs binoculars or a small telescope, especially from light-polluted sites.
Sky position
Equatorial coordinates for HIP 54082: right ascension 11h 4m 0s, declination −57° 57′ 19″ (J2000), in the region of the Carina constellation (IAU figure Car).
